Where's Ab-Soul "These Days"


Its been two years of of sporadic features and occasionally gracing us with a new track every now and then, but Ab-Soul is finally back on the scene in full effect. Soul Brother Number Two has been very vocal about a lot of topics, most notably his frustrations with Top Dawg Entertainment. In a recent interview with Life+Times, the Black Hippy member speaks out about the album delays, meaning behind the title "These Days," and more. Ab-Soul says he recorded the majority of his third LP at Mac Millers's studio, and that the album has completed back in December. Soul credits the delay of the album to Top Dawg Entertainment's album release schedule: "I turned the album in at the beginning of the year and Schoolboy Q had just gotten a release date for his album, so we had decided to push my album back in order to let Q's project breathe and to also let Isaiah Rashad run, let SZA run and to keep building the anticipation for my album." From Soul voicing his displeasure's with the groups 2013 XXL cover, to the delays in his album, and even threatening to release his album; a lot of talk has been made about his relationship with TDE, or lack there of. Although, they seemed to have hashed things out, Ab-Soul is thee only member to not be featured on any of the projects that TDE has release in the last two years (good kid, m.A.A.d. city, Oxymoron, Cilvia, and Z). However, Soul insinuates that the rumors of his dissatisfaction with the group is not totally wrong: "Everybody doesn't speak English. The world is a big place, man. I can only be me. I can't really expect everybody to be on board with me. They don't even know me for real. With that said, I enjoy it. I like to hear what someone from the outside who's looking in would say, because a lot of the time they are right." When asked about the album title and meaning, Soul had this to say: "Originally, I didn't want a super conceptual title. I didn't want to freak anybody out. A lot of people do like that concept-driven perspective and that's cool, but I just wanted to be like a time capsule to represent where I've been between my last project and this one." Whether there is still turmoil in the camp or not, Ab-Soul has finally been given a release date. The album is set to be released June 24th.
